Abstract
The research focuses primarily on the composition of an 8-channel acoustic electroacoustic work (The last cycle of four pieces based loosely on 'the elements') which aims to achieve a sensation of 'falling' via the movement of sound in space. The four pieces uses different 8-channel loudspeaker arrays to maximise the varying characteristics of space and motion of their sound materials. The research examines the relative merits of these different formats from the perspectives of both composition and performance practice, and then explores ways of rendering these 'audio images ' into commercial Dolby 5.1 format for DVD-audio release.

Title | 'Environs' (IMED 0788, DVD-Audio on empreintes DIGITALes, Montreal) |
Description | DVD-Audio release containing the two works ('Internal Combustion' and 'Free Fall') related to the period of extended Study Leave: Undertow (2007) 12'19 ReCycle (1999-2006) - Rock'n'Roll (2004) 11'43 - Internal Combustion (2005-06) 11'43 - Free Fall (2006) 7'54 - Streams (1999) 16'12 Afterthoughts (2007) 15:59 All these works were originally composed in (different formats of) 8 channels and remixed for the DVD-A format of 5.1 surround sound. |
Type Of Art | Artefact (including digital) |
Year Produced | 2007 |
Impact | The disc is, of course, a product for the domestic market; concert performances of these works are normally presented in their original 8-channel formats. There have been numerous national and international public performances of both 'Internal Combustion' and 'Free Fall', including as part of complete performances of 'ReCycle', in Birmingham and Basel. |
